I applied through an employee referral. The process took 2 weeks. I interviewed at Amazon (Seattle, WA)
Interview
Onsite was comprised of 3 coding , 1 design , 1 with the hiring manager for a specific team.
Each interview is 50% topic at hand and 50% behavioral - at an entire other level then most companies (including rest of FAANG)
Coding rounds were a big unclear in describing the initial problem - expecting the candidate to "stay cool" and figure out the problem first.
The entire process was super fast and accommodated other processes I was in.
Amazon moved lightning fast from call to onsite to offer!
